    Hi,


    I have bought a new msi hd 5850 graphics card, and after installing the card, everything works fine. I can connect my screen through the gfx card port, but when I instal the ati display driver given with the cd, and boot my system it crashes just before the window logon screen.


    My configuration is:
    MB - Asus P5Q-VM
    C2Q Q9550 2.83GHz
    2 GB Physical memory (800 Hhz)
    320 Gb WD Hard disc
    PSU - Atek 600W
    MSI HD5850 gfx card


    First I have tried installing in vista
    then I tried in XP sp3
    Then I tried windows 7
    and every time i have got same problem of crashing just before the windows logon screen.
    The driver version in the cd was 8.66 RC7
    Even I tried with the latest version of driver from ATI and MSI sites. But no result.


    Is there any hardware compatibility issue, or driver problem.
    Also can be there a bios update problem, I have bios version 400. however I have seen version 2001 already out on Asus site.

    go here
    http://game.amd.com/us-en/drivers_catalyst.aspx
    ATI Radeon™ Video Card Drivers - Full Catalyst Software Suite (Recommended)
    download latest driver for your OS

    reboot in safe mode, remove the drivers, reboot in normal, install downloaded drivers

    try also to reset your mobo bios
